The Society for Mathematical Biology
Annual Meeting and Conference, July 25-28, 2012

Location: Knoxville Convention Center - First convention center in Tennessee to be Green Certified.

Hosts: NIMBioS and The University of Tennessee

Theme: Mathematics and Biology: Interdisciplinary Connections and Living Systems

The 2012 Annual Meeting and associated research and education conference for The Society for Mathematical Biology will be held in Knoxville, Tennessee from July 25-28, 2012. The conference theme is Mathematics and Biology: Interdisciplinary Connections and Living Systems and the gathering is being hosted by the National Institute for Mathematical and Biological Synthesis (NIMBioS) and the University of Tennessee. The conference will be held at the Knoxville Convention Center and associated activities will be held at NIMBioS before and after the conference.
